Subject: [PATCH v3 5/5] net: phy: smsc: LAN8710/20: remove PHY_RST_AFTER_CLK_EN flag
Don't reset the phy without respect to the PHY library state machine
because this breaks the phy IRQ mode. The same behaviour can be archived
now by specifying the refclk.
